Georgian

Etymology

From Old Georgian ბეჭედი (beč̣edi), likely an Iranian borrowing. Compare Persian بیجاده (bijâde).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/bet͡ʃʼedi/,
  • Hyphenation: ბე‧ჭე‧დი

Noun

ბეჭედი (beč̣edi) (plural ბეჭდები)

  1. ring
  2. seal, stamp
